Technically there's already a precedent on AM with Danger Mouse's Grey Album, but I agree it can come into conflict with the site's definition about compilations. Checking what has already been released before, the original dates of surfacing of the bootlegs can be a chore. Then again, it can be decided that the rule is more lax for these because of the more lax nature of these releases as well...

Here's my opinion: the website is about acclaimed music, but nothing states that only official releases have the right to be acclaimed - even critics have been occasionally acclaiming the Beach Boys' Smile or David Bowie's Santa Monica '72 before these were actually released (though this implies an additional issue, whether acclaim for bootleg releases must be cumulated to the official ones if they happened or kept separate). Furthermore, it could add even more exotic colours to the website's (admittedly already) rich scope. However, as I said, it would probably require extreme leniency for it not to become a chore: I'd go as far as ignoring the task of tracing whether the material had previously been released and maybe even not looking for release dates. I don't know. It probably depends on whether you find the implications for your own workload too complex, but no matter what, few of these releases have a realistic shot of making it to AM, I guess.
